// template function which takes a strongly typed enumerator and returns its value as a compile-time constant
template <typename E>
using enable_enum_t = typename std::enable_if_t<std::is_enum<E>::value, typename std::underlying_type_t<E>>;
template <typename E>
constexpr inline enable_enum_t<E>
underlying_value(E e) noexcept
{
return static_cast< typename std::underlying_type<E>::type >( e );
}
// template function which takes an integral value and returns its representation as enumerator (even strongly typed)
template <typename E , typename T>
constexpr inline typename std::enable_if_t<std::is_enum<E>::value && std::is_integral<T>::value, E>
enum_value(T value) noexcept
{
return static_cast<E>(value);
}
